Output 8516797437de6d395856c91dd5186b3249338edc8b105993ae652189ef93f14f:1

value
306231
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6fca15f5ffcb664a0a2149694a8b3412613c46de OP_EQUALVERIFY OP_CHECKSIG
address
1BC66TfL4FxKLodaLDghWmjXahSyJzanDe
transaction
8516797437de6d395856c91dd5186b3249338edc8b105993ae652189ef93f14f
spent
true